Summary
Renowned conductor Sergiu Celibidache leads the Munich Philharmonic in this performance of Anton Bruckner's Mass No. 3 in F Minor. This film records the process of rehearsing this magnificent work, from the first choir rehearsal with piano accompaniment onwards. We watch choir, orchestra and soloists gradually forming a harmonious whole, then accommodating the musical structure achieved in Munich to acoustic conditions in the St. Florian collegiate church; and finally there is the performance itself. During the rehearsals, and in conversations, 'Celi' describes his special relationship to Bruckner and his F-minor Messe.
